AWS CEO Matt Garman Lays Out Amazon’s AI Plans | Bloomberg Technology 5/30/2025

Amazon Web Services CEO Matt Garman discussed the company's AI growth strategy and partnerships. Separately, Apple's iPhone sales are projected to decline significantly due to new tariffs, while former President Trump has accused China of violating a previous agreement regarding tariff reductions with the US.
